About The Role

Audi are recruiting for a Conversion Rate Optimisation Manager, on a full time, permanent basis.

Reporting to the Digital Transformation Manager, youwillberesponsiblefor understanding user behaviour across Audi Digital channels, through the use of web analytics, user research and testing and a variety of other available data sources. Working with our external agency partners, you will analyse all available data, distil key insights and implement optimisation actions and personalisation to improve key conversion and customer experience KPIs. Youwillalso beresponsiblefor reporting and delivering insights to seniormanagementonDigitalperformance andoptimisation activities.

Day to day you will work closelywithour agency teams, Audi UK and Global stakeholders. Youwill conduct in-depth analyses into specific products,customerjourneys, user research and industry studies. Thiswillenable you toidentifyand coordinateoptimisation, personalisation and conversionopportunities.You'llbe managing the entire testing process where youwillidentifyrequirementsand workwithkey stakeholders to definespecifications, test and analyse performance, providing reporting on findings andrecommendingnew strategies to the wider Marketing team to driveimprovementstodigitalcustomerexperience.

Skills & experience you can bring to the role:

* Experience managing large optimisation programs in complex organisations, digital analytics, data and insights.
* Expert use of customer experience platforms such as Google Analytics and Adobe
* Confident approach to agency management, with an emphasis on building strong and effective relationships.
* Strong creative judgement.
* Highly organised, with the flexibility to manage and prioritise numerous projects at one time.
* Commercially aware and results orientated; able to analyse research and business data.
